MG has historically been famous for its open top sports cars, but since the MG F and TF has been better known for cheap family vehicles. Finally, MG is back with a new roadster, and befitting the company’s general push towards electrification, it’s an EV. It still has scissor doors, and the basic shape is similar.
The Cyberster is not a 2+2. It’s resolutely a two-seater. The driving position is low and reclined, as you’d expect for a roadster. There are only two interior options, and there’s no fee for either. The grey option is the most sober, while the black and red is quite ostentatious, but still reasonably classy. Both use “leather style” and Alcantara, so no real leather option is available. The seats are electrically adjusted with controls on the door and memory functions for both sides.
Although the Cyberster looks fantastic, it would be a pointless endeavor if it didn’t back that up with an engaging driving experience. It does this in spades. I got to try both the single and dual motor variants, and they had similar but slightly different charms. The all-wheel-drive GT is a brute, with an incredible turn of straight-line acceleration in Sport and Supersport modes. It’s also quite hard to get out of shape, even in moist road conditions.
